Health Department leader talks about patient death at clinic

BẢO TRUNG |

Dak Lak - The leader of the provincial Department of Health provided detailed information about the case of a patient who died after being treated at a private clinic.

On the afternoon of October 14, at a press conference organized by the Dak Lak Provincial People's Committee, the Department of Health informed about the death of a patient after treatment at a private clinic in the area.

Mr. Hoang Nguyen Duy - Deputy Director of Dak Lak Province Department of Health - informed that at around 11:10 a.m. on September 20, Mr. Y.H.N (40 years old, residing in Krong Pak district) went to Dak Lak General Clinic (Ngo Quyen Street, Buon Ma Thuot city) for a medical examination.

Doctor P.M.T of the clinic directly examined, prescribed paraclinical tests and diagnosed the patient with right orchitis and urinary tract infection, thereby prescribing intravenous antibiotic treatment for the patient. However, while receiving the drug, the patient had difficulty breathing, cyanosis all over the body, cold hands and feet, foaming at the mouth, and no pulse could be detected.

At this time, Doctor T diagnosed the patient with critical anaphylactic shock and removed all the mucus from his mouth, injected him with medicine and took him to the emergency room.

At around 2:00 p.m. the same day, the patient was taken to Buon Ma Thuot University of Medicine and Pharmacy Hospital. After about 40 minutes of unsuccessful first aid, the patient was diagnosed with out-of-hospital cardiorespiratory arrest of unknown cause.

"The case is being handled by Buon Ma Thuot City Police. The Dak Lak Provincial Department of Health has suspended all operations of the Dak Lak General Clinic until the conclusion of the Police and the Department of Health's Professional Council is reached," Mr. Duy added.

Previously, Lao Dong Newspaper reported that Mr. Y.H.N (born in 1984; residing in Krong Pak district, Dak Lak province) went to Dak Lak General Clinic for examination.

According to the admission record at the Emergency Department, Buon Ma Thuot University of Medicine and Pharmacy Hospital, the patient was admitted by doctor P.M.T and nurse L.T.V - medical staff of Dak Lak General Clinic.

Upon admission to the hospital, the patient had stopped breathing, stopped breathing, and was foaming at the mouth. It is currently unclear what treatment patient N received at the clinic.

According to the patient’s family, on the afternoon of September 20, Mr. N went to Buon Ma Thuot City to pay off a bank loan. When he left, he was very healthy, but later, the family was shocked to receive the news that he had died.
